• sales

    +86-0755-88291180

esp32-C3-1.3 User Guide

【Hardware】

Schematic download
】Screen resolution: 240*240
】Screen driver IC: ST7789

Pin definition

[] SPI interface definition

    CS          ==> GPIO2

    DC         ==> GPIO3

    MOSI    ==> GPIO7

    SCLK     ==> GPIO4

    RESET   ==> GPIO8


[] MPU6050

    SDA    ==> GPIO6

    SCL     ==> GPIO1



【Demo-Code】

MPU6050 Download

QMI8658 Download

Lib Download


【Environment+Library】

[] Download and install Arduino IDE: https://www.arduino.cc/en/software


[] Import ESP32 series chips and motherboard libraries in Arduino IDE
Please download the ESP32 version 2.0.13, other versions may have problems


[] Import ESP32C3-1.3inch-MPU6050 display library
Open the downloaded program, enter the ESP32C3-1.3inch-MPU6050\lib folder, and copy all the files under lib to the library storage path
C:\Documents\Arduino\libraries (click to confirm how to view your own path)
Note: If you have installed the LVGL library before, please delete the previous LVGL and copy the files in lib to the libraries folder


【Code Test】

【Astronaut/weather/Clock/MINITV】

[] Upload clock dial/digital dial/rotating astronaut clock weather ornament

--》Clock_display
After opening the downloaded program package, enter the
ESP32C3-1.3inch-MPU6050\examples\Clock_display
Folder and open ESP32C3-1.3inch.ino



--》Clock_display-3D-Prism
After opening the downloaded program package, enter the
ESP32C3-1.3inch-MPU6050\examples\Clock_display-3D-Prism
Folder and open ESP32C3-1.3inch.ino


[] After entering the Arduino IDE, configure ESP32C3 according to the figure below



[] In the ESP32C3-1.3inch.ino file, you can configure the WIFI hotspot information



[] Click upload, upload successful



[] The phone turns on the hotspot, and the hotspot information is set to the hotspot information configured in the ESP32C3-1.3inch.ino file. Here the hotspot information is configured as

Name: spotpear Password: 12345678


[] You will see: A butterfly will appear, please wait and then turn on the mobile hotspot


Version comparison

Note: The version on the left is MPU6050, and the version on the right is QMI8658

【Game2048-QMI8658-Effective Version

[] Upload Game2048-QMI8658

--》Game2048-QMI8658

Enter ESP32C3-1.3inch-QMI8658\game2048-demo folder, open main.ino project

Shake left and right to operate


【Game2048-MPU6050】-Off Production

[] Upload Game2048-MPU6050

--》Game2048-MPU6050

Enter ESP32C3-1.3inch-MPU6050\examples\Game2048-MPU6050 folder, open main.ino project

Shake left and right to operate


【After-sales】

Monday-Friday (9:30-6:30) Saturday (9:30-5:30) -China time
Email: services01@spotpear.com


TAG: DeepSeek AI Voice Chat Camera Robot BOX ESP32-S3 Development Board 2 inch LCD N16R8 Touchscreen Display Camera Spotpear Industrial Grade Isolated USB TO RS232/485 (B) Serial UART Converter FT232RNL For Wall/Rail-Mount Raspberry Pi 5 Terminal Raspberry Pi 5 PCIe to M.2 5G/4G/3G HAT With RM520N-GL Core3566104032 Electronic EYE 0.71inch Round LCD Display Screen For Arduino Raspberry Pi ESP32 Pico STM32 Jetson Nano Heatsink X1005 Raspberry Pi 5 PCIe to M.2 NVMe Dual SSD Adapter Board HAT Pi5 Double 2230/2242/2260/2280 USB-CAN-B English Character Display Principle Raspberry Pi 5 Argon-NEO-M.2-NVME-PCIE-Expansion-Board Only For Argon NEO 5 Case (Not include) Raspberry Pi Electronic EYE 0.71 inch Round Double LCD Display Dual Screen For Arduino Raspberry Pi ESP32 Pico ST JETSON-NANO-MINI 4.26inch ESP32 S3 4.3inch LCD (B) 800x480 Captive TouchScreen Display Board LVGL with Sensor CAN I2C RS485 Raspberry Pi LCD Display Screen 1.3inch LCD with Game Button AND Audio Buzzer For Zero 2W / 3B / 4B / PI5 / RP2040-PiZero Digital Photo MPS2280 POE Raspberry Pi 5 PCIe to M.2 NVMe SSD Adapter Board HAT Pi5 2280/2242/2230